Here are two simple cable stitches to get you started: 1 1 right cross (cable 1 back – c1b): slip 1 stitch to a cable needle and hold it at the back of your work, knit the next stitch from the left needle, then knit the stitch from the cable needle. 1 1 left cross (cable 1 front – c1f):.
